She lives in Seville, Spain where she performs regularly at flamenco Penas and tablaos. She studied with Los Farruco, Angelita Vargas, Juana Amaya, Yolanda Heredia and Concha Vargas. Singer Kina Mendez grew up in the Mendez clan of Gypsy artists from Jerez. She began singing under the influence of her aunt, legendary singer La Paquera de Jerez. Her professional career began when she joined Manuel Morao's company. She later worked with Mario Maya and toured internationally with Salvador Tavora's productions Carmen and Carmina Burana. Performing in festivals such as La Fiesta de las Bulerias and Las Fiestas de la Vendimia in Jerez de la Frontera, she has shared the stage with Agujetas, El Grilo, La Macanita and others. A featured artist at this year's Festival de Jerez, her solo CD De Sevilla a Jerez was released last year in Madrid. Jose Galvez is the nephew of the legendary guitarist Juan Parilla de Jerez. Jose is heir to the pure Gypsy tradition of the flamenqusimo neighborhood of Santiago, in Jerez de la Frontera where he was born. Jose has performed since he was a young child as both guitarist and singer. He has collaborated with Gerardo Nunez, Carmen Cortez, Manolete, Alejandro Granados, and Domingo Ortega to name a few. In 1997 he was featured on the compilation Jerez Joven por Bulerias (out of print) produced by the legendary guitarist Moraito, where he sang his signature "El amor tiene colores". In 1999 he recorded his first solo album Bohemio de Amor. He has performed with artists such as Alejandro Sanz, Joaquin Cortez and Antonio Canales. Jose's latest recording, Galvez & the National Orchestra of Nowheristanm was recorded with the multi cultural National Orchestra of Nowheristan. Jose lives in Jerez de la Frontera and currently plays traditional and fusion flamenco at numerous festivals and concerts around Spain. Antonio de Jerez was born in Jerez de la Frontera, and grew up in a singing and dancing flamenco as part of his cultural legacy. One of the most highly regarded flamenco singers currently living in the US, he has worked with many dance companies including those of Jose Molina, Rosa Montoya, Luisa Triana, Yaelisa, Domingo Ortega and others.
